Cucumber Salad with Crispy Chickpeas step-by-step:

Step One: Make the Crispy Chickpeas

To start, preheat your oven to 400℉ and line a large baking sheet with parchment paper. Drain and rinse the chickpeas well and pat them very dry. Place on the prepared baking sheet. Add the olive oil, salt, pepper, garlic powder, smoked paprika, and oregano. Toss until well combined and spread into an even layer. Transfer to the oven and bake until the chickpeas are crisp, about 30 minutes, tossing halfway through the cooking time.

Step Two: Make the Dressing

In a food processor or blender, combine the olive oil, ripe avocado, lemon juice, white balsamic vinegar, dill, parsley, and garlic. Blend until smooth and set aside.

Step Three: Toss the Cucumbers

Place the cucumbers in a medium bowl and add the avocado dressing along with the salt and pepper. Toss until very well coated.

Step Four: Assemble and Serve

Place the cucumber salad on a large plate or serving dish. Crumble the feta into small pieces over the salad. Garnish with more fresh dill and the mint. Finish with the crispy chickpeas on top plus a pinch of flakey salt, if desired.

rECIPE faq:

Are chickpeas the same as garbanzo beans?

Yes! The names are used interchangeably for the same legume. Just sometimes it is written differently on cans!

can I make this ahead of time?

Yes, but I would not assemble until ready to serve. You can roast the chickpeas and then store in an airtight container on the counter, then the dressing you could make in advance and store in the fridge. Once you are ready to serve, assembly will go quickly!

What should I serve this with?

This really pairs well with any protein you prefer! Chicken, steak, shrimp, salmon…all would be delicious.

Cucumber Salad with Crispy Chickpeas

Total: 41 minutes mins

Servings: 4

Save RecipePin RecipeCommentPrint Recipe

Ingredients

For the Crunchy Chickpease:

  • 15 oz can garbanzo beans
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• ½ teaspoon Kosher salt
  • ½ te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on smoked paprika
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ano

For the Cucumber Salad:

  • 6 mini cucumbers, halved lengthwise and sliced thin
  • ¼ cup extra virgin olive oil
  • ½ small ripe avocado
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ons white balsamic vinegar (sub white wine vinegar)
  • ¼ cup fresh dill leaves, roughly chopped, plus more for garnish
  • ¼ cup fresh parsley leaves, roughly chopped
  • 2 garlic cloves
  • ½ teaspoon Kosher salt, or to taste
  • ½ teaspoon fresh ground black pepper

For Serving:

  • 2 ounces feta
  • 2-3 tablespoons freshly torn mint leaves

Instructions

Make the Crunchy Chickpeas:

  • Preheat the oven to 400℉ and line a large baking sheet with parchment paper.

  • Drain and rinse the chickpeas well and pat them very dry. Place on the prepared baking sheet. Add the olive oil, salt, pepper, garlic powder, smoked paprika, and oregano. Toss until well combined and spread into an even layer.

  • Transfer to the oven and bake until the chickpeas are crisp, about 30 minutes, tossing halfway through the cook time.

Meanwhile, Make the Cucumber Salad:

  • In a food processor or blender, combine the olive oil, ripe avocado, lemon juice, white balsamic vinegar, dill, parsley, and garlic. Blend until smooth and set aside.

  • Place the cucumbers in a medium bowl and add the avocado dressing along with the salt and pepper. Toss until very well coated.

Assemble and Serve:

  • Place the cucumber salad on a large plate. Crumble the feta into small pieces over the salad. Garnish with more fresh dill and the mint. Finish with the crispy chickpeas and a pinch of flakey salt, if desired.
